#dd8092 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dd8092 is composed of 86.7% red, 50.2%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.1% magenta, 33.9%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 348.4 degrees, a saturation of 57.8% and a lightness of 68.4%. #dd8092 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bb0125.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#dd8092

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0305 is the darkest color, while #fefc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#dd8092

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b2abad is the less saturated color, while #fc617f is the most saturated one.
